A Multicenter, Double-Blind, Randomized, Placebo-Controlled Study of the Safety and Efficacy of SP-624 in the Treatment of Adults With Major Depressive Disorder
In Brief
A Phase 2 clinical trial evaluating SP-624 and Placebo for Major Depressive Disorder. Completed, enrolled 319 participants across 39 sites.
Detailed Summary
This is a Phase 2 clinical study evaluating the safety and effectiveness of SP-624 as compared to placebo in the treatment of adults with Major Depressive Disorder.
